The stylish Hilton Motif Seattle is seeking a driven Food and Beverage Manager to lead the team! If you have a strong Banquet background and are a motivated leader ready to oversee a comprehensive hotel Food and Beverage operation, apply today!

Located on 5th Avenue in downtown Seattle, this boutique hotel is situated between Pike Place Market and Union Street, surrounded by top restaurants, shopping, entertainment, museums, and attractions. The hotel features amenities such as an award-winning restaurant with an outdoor patio offering city views, approximately 28,000 sq ft of meeting space, and 319 rooms.

Benefits include free meals during shifts, discounted parking, ORCA transit pass, competitive health benefits, career growth opportunities, the Go Hilton travel discount, and complimentary meals while on shift. Join the Hilton Motif Seattle team and enjoy a supportive workplace!

What will I be doing?

As a Food and Beverage Manager, you will assist in directing and organizing all hotel food and beverage outlets (restaurant, room service, etc.) and banquet operations, ensuring exceptional guest service and financial performance. Your responsibilities include:

  • Managing activities of the Food & Beverage departments to maintain high standards of quality, service, and marketing to maximize profits.
  • Planning and overseeing administrative functions to meet daily operational needs.
  • Implementing controls on food, beverage, and labor costs.
  • Ensuring compliance with health, safety, sanitation, and alcohol standards.
  • Training, supervising, and evaluating staff to uphold high standards of service and quality.
  • Coordinating with the Catering department and other related departments for event needs.
  • Managing last-minute changes to functions efficiently.

Salary Range: $80,000 - $85,000 annually, based on experience and qualifications.

The Benefits

Hilton has been recognized as the #1 Best Hospitality Company to Work For in the World. We support our Team Members' mental and physical wellbeing through innovative programs and benefits, including:

  • Comprehensive health insurance (medical, dental, vision, life, disability)
  • Mental health resources
  • Paid Time Off (18 days/144 hours in the first year)
  • Parental leave programs, aligned with Washington State’s Paid Family and Medical Leave
  • Go Hilton travel discount (110 nights/year)
  • Matching 401(k)
  • Educational benefits including college degrees, certificates, and more
  • Career development opportunities
  • Team Member Resource Groups
  • Recognition programs
  • Access to DailyPay for early wage access
Other Compensation
  • Employee stock purchase plan at 15% discount
  • Complimentary meals during shifts
  • Discounted onsite parking for $50/month
  • Public transit benefit for $18/month
